Cadet Blue, Charcoal and Amber lead the list. Each partner is a real named colour with the reason it works — a wheel relationship, a neutral that carries it, or a pairing lifted from a palette or brand system that actually shipped — and every pair opens in the palette tool.
Cadet Blue #5f9ea0
complementaryshippedCadet Blue sits directly opposite #e16441 on the wheel — the strongest contrast one hue can give another, so use it small: a button, a link colour, one highlight.
Charcoal #36454f
neutralshippedCharcoal is the body-text near-black for #e16441: its slight blue cast keeps type crisp beside a warm colour where pure #000 looks heavy.

Contrast
| #e16441 as text | Ratio | AA | AA large | AAA | Fix |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
Aaon white | 3.44:1 | fail | pass | fail | |
Aaon black | 6.1:1 | pass | pass | fail |
|
Fixes keep hue and saturation and move lightness only, so the suggestion stays on-brand. Ratios are symmetric: the same numbers apply with #e16441 as the background.
